Survey123 Overview: 

ArcGIS Survey123 is a form-centric mobile app for creating, sharing, and analyzing surveys. Create simple or sophisticated forms and collect data using web and mobile devices, even when disconnected from the internet. Then, upload results to the web to review and analyze data in ArcGIS. 

 

Whether a brand-new user or a seasoned professional, Survey123 offers a simple drag and drop interface for survey creators to build forms quickly and easily. Working on the desktop unlocks advanced features in Survey, allowing users to create forms in a full XLSForm authoring expereince. 

 

For on-site contributors, the Survey123 field app can be used on familiar mobile devices to enable the collecting and editing of data, even in offline environments. Completed survey data feeds directly back to the ArcGIS organization where it’s available for further analysis.

ArcGIS QuickCapture Overview:

ArcGIS QuickCapture is a simple-to-use app that allows rapid data collection with minimal user involvement through a ‘big button’ interface. Users can easily tap a button to collect new data while traveling at-speed– on foot, from a vehicle, boat, or aircraft – or while otherwise unable to use more interactive interfaces.
